What Is Full Stack Web Development?
Before comparing Java, MERN and PHP, it is important to understand what "full stack" means.
A full-stack developer works with different parts of a web application.
Frontend
The frontend is the part users see and interact with.
Common technologies include:
HTML
CSS
JavaScript
React
Responsive design
UI components
Backend
The backend handles application logic, databases, authentication and communication between different parts of the application.
Depending on the technology stack, developers may use:
Java
Node.js
PHP
APIs
Server-side programming
Database
Applications need databases to store information such as users, products, orders and transactions.
Common databases include:
MySQL
MongoDB
PostgreSQL
Other relational and NoSQL databases
A full-stack developer therefore learns how the frontend, backend and database work together to create a complete web application.
Java Full Stack vs MERN vs PHP: What Is the Difference?
The simplest way to understand the three options is to look at their technology stack.
| Feature | Java Full Stack | MERN Stack | PHP Web Development |
|---|---|---|---|
| Frontend | HTML, CSS, JavaScript, React etc. | HTML, CSS, JavaScript, React | HTML, CSS, JavaScript |
| Backend | Java / Spring-based technologies | Node.js / Express.js | PHP |
| Database | MySQL and others | MongoDB and others | MySQL and others |
| Programming Focus | Java | JavaScript | PHP |
| Best Known For | Enterprise & software applications | Modern web applications | Websites & web applications |
| Suitable For | Programming-focused students | Modern full-stack development | Beginners & web-focused learners |
The best choice depends on what you want to build and the type of developer you want to become.
What Is Java Full Stack Development?
Java Full Stack Development combines frontend development with Java-based backend development.
Students generally learn how to create the user interface, develop backend logic, connect databases and build complete web applications.
A Java Full Stack learning path may include:
HTML
CSS
JavaScript
Java
Object-Oriented Programming
SQL
MySQL
JDBC
Spring
Spring Boot
REST APIs
Git/GitHub
Frontend frameworks
Project development
Who Should Choose Java Full Stack?
Java Full Stack can be a good choice for students who:
Enjoy programming
Want to learn Java deeply
Are interested in software development
Want to understand backend development
Are studying BCA or BTech
Want to work towards enterprise application development
Prefer a structured programming language
Java can require more programming discipline, but that can also help students develop strong software development fundamentals.

What Is MERN Stack Development?
MERN stands for:
MongoDB + Express.js + React + Node.js
It is a JavaScript-based full-stack technology stack.
One of the major advantages of MERN is that JavaScript can be used across different parts of the application.
Students can learn:
HTML
CSS
JavaScript
React
Node.js
Express.js
MongoDB
REST APIs
Git/GitHub
Authentication
Deployment
Project development
Who Should Choose MERN Stack?
MERN can be suitable for students who:
Like JavaScript
Want to build modern web applications
Are interested in frontend development
Want to learn React
Enjoy creating interactive websites
Want to understand both frontend and backend development
MERN is particularly useful for students who want to build modern, interactive web applications and are interested in the JavaScript ecosystem.

What Is PHP Web Development?
PHP is a server-side programming language widely used for web development.
PHP can be used to create dynamic websites, web applications and content-driven platforms. It is also associated with popular website platforms and content management systems.
A PHP Web Development course may cover:
HTML
CSS
JavaScript
PHP
MySQL
Database connectivity
Forms
Sessions
Authentication
APIs
CMS concepts
Website development
Practical projects
Who Should Choose PHP?
PHP can be a practical option for students who:
Are new to web development
Want to learn website development
Want to work with databases
Are interested in freelancing
Want to build websites for businesses
Want to start a web development service
Prefer learning web development step by step
PHP can also be useful for students interested in developing websites for local businesses, institutions, shops and service providers.

What Will Students Actually Learn in Web Development Training?
Learning web development should go beyond watching videos or memorising syntax.
A practical training program should take students through a progression such as:
Programming Basics → Frontend → Backend → Database → APIs → Projects → Deployment
Students should understand how different components communicate with each other.
For example:
Frontend → API → Backend → Database → Response → Frontend
This gives students a better understanding of how real applications work.

Can You Start a Business After Learning Web Development?
Yes, web development can be used as a foundation for entrepreneurship.
However, learning a course does not automatically create a successful business. Students also need communication, sales, project management, client handling and business skills.
There are several ways a web developer can start independently.
1. Freelance Website Development
A student can create websites for:
Local shops
Restaurants
Coaching institutes
Schools
Clinics
Hotels
Startups
Small businesses
For example, a local business may need a professional website but may not have an in-house developer.
A skilled freelancer can offer website design, development and maintenance services.
2. Start a Small Web Development Agency
After gaining sufficient experience, students can build a small team.
The agency could provide:
Website development
E-commerce websites
Website maintenance
UI development
Web application development
Hosting assistance
Website redesign
The student can begin with small projects and gradually build a client base.
3. Build Your Own Web Product
A developer can also create a product instead of working only for clients.
For example:
Problem → Website/Application Idea → Development → Testing → Launch → Marketing
A student could create a niche platform, booking system, educational application, business management tool or another web-based product.
Success is not guaranteed, but web development gives students the technical foundation needed to build and test such ideas.
4. Offer Website Maintenance Services
Businesses often need ongoing support after a website is launched.
Services can include:
Updating content
Fixing bugs
Adding features
Security updates
Performance improvements
Database maintenance
This can create recurring service opportunities.

What Salary Can Web Developers Expect in India?
Salary varies significantly based on technology, skills, experience, company, location and job role.
Students should not assume that completing a Java, MERN or PHP course automatically guarantees a particular package.
Approximate Entry-Level Salary Range
| Career Path | Approx. Fresher Range |
|---|---|
| Java Developer | ₹3–6 LPA |
| MERN / Full Stack Developer | ₹3–7 LPA |
| PHP Developer | ₹2.5–5 LPA |
With experience, strong projects and better technical skills, developers can target higher-paying positions.
Experienced Salary Potential
| Career Path | Experienced Range |
|---|---|
| Java / Full Stack | ₹6–15+ LPA |
| MERN / Full Stack | ₹6–18+ LPA |
| PHP / Web Development | ₹5–12+ LPA |
These are indicative ranges rather than guaranteed salaries. Exceptional professionals with strong experience, specialised skills and employment at high-paying companies may earn substantially more.
A student's first goal should therefore be to develop employable skills rather than selecting a course only because of a salary figure.
